A Labour Party delegation led by Leo Brincat, main spokesman on foreign affairs, is in Tripoli at the invitation of the Libyan General People's Congress for talks on strengthening relations between the two sides.

Before leaving, Mr Brincat said the visit was taking place at a time when Libya was speeding up its process of economic reform. Libya, Mr Brincat said, was being given deserved recognition by the international community for decisions taken in recent months in favour of disarmament and peace in the region.

Mr Brincat is accompanied by Labour MEP Joseph Muscat and MLP international secretary Joe Mifsud.
